Ordinals
beta
Sat 1421139159779475
decimal
358455.1659779475
degree
0°148455′1623″1659779475‴
percentile
36.06596902462747%
name
quytxbsqexa
cycle
0
epoch
1
period
177
block
358455
offset
1659779475
timestamp
2015-05-29 01:29:33 UTC
rarity
common
prev
next